SN74LV06ANSR Description

SN74LV06ANSR Description

The SN74LV06ANSR is a high-performance inverter integrated circuit (IC) manufactured by Texas Instruments, belonging to the 74LV series. This IC features six independent inverting gates, each with a single input, designed to operate efficiently within a wide voltage range of 2V to 5.5V. With a maximum propagation delay of 7.5ns at 5V and 50pF, the SN74LV06ANSR ensures rapid signal processing, making it suitable for high-speed applications.

SN74LV06ANSR Features

  • Logic Type: Inverter - Providing signal inversion with high reliability.
  • Voltage - Supply: 2V to 5.5V - Allowing for operation in a broad range of power supply conditions.
  • Max Propagation Delay: 7.5ns @ 5V, 50pF - Ensuring quick signal processing.
  • Input Logic Levels: Low (0.5V) and High (1.5V) - Facilitating compatibility with various digital systems.
  • Current - Quiescent (Max): 20 µA - Offering low power consumption for energy-efficient designs.
  • Mounting Type: Surface Mount - Suitable for modern, compact electronic devices.
  • Package: Tape & Reel (TR) - Facilitating automated assembly processes.
  • Number of Inputs: 1 - Simplifying circuit design with individual inverting gates.
  • Number of Circuits: 6 - Providing multiple inverting functions in a single package.
  • Features: Open Drain - Allowing for versatile interfacing with other digital components.
  • RoHS Status: ROHS3 Compliant - Ensuring environmental compliance and sustainability.
  • REACH Status: REACH Unaffected - Meeting European Union chemical safety regulations.
  • Moisture Sensitivity Level (MSL): 1 (Unlimited) - Indicating high resistance to moisture, which is crucial for reliability in various environmental conditions.
